As Glasgow Rangers prepare to host St. Mirren in the Scottish League Cup on August 16, 2026, the match presents a compelling clash of contrasting recent forms. Rangers have struggled, securing only one victory in their last four outings, indicating potential defensive vulnerabilities that could be exploited. In contrast, St. Mirren enters this fixture in formidable form, having claimed four wins from their last five matches, showcasing a potent attacking strategy and resilient defense.

Tactically, Rangers will need to leverage home advantage, focusing on their ability to control possession and create scoring opportunities. However, their recent performances suggest a lack of clinical finishing, which could become a critical factor against a St. Mirren side that thrives on counter-attacks and organized defensive play.

The bookmakers have set odds at 1.3 for Rangers to win, reflecting their perceived superiority, while St. Mirren’s 8.1 suggests they are considered underdogs despite their recent success. With Rangers keen to turn their fortunes around and St. Mirren riding high on confidence, this match promises to be intriguing, highlighting the unpredictable nature of cup competitions.
